7. Problem Summary
Introduction I Company Overview I Market Analysis I Industry Analysis I Problem Summary I Plan of Action I Recommended Approach I Conclusion
• Louis Chen , President of levendary China has operating with his full control on
levendary china
• No Senior executive has visibility of China as no one has visited China for more than a
year
• Chen has gone beyond core design concept to give local look and feel. He has even
replaced levendary’s classic wooden framed upholstered chairs with a plastic framed
alternative from a local furniture supplier
• Taste preferences of Chinese customers are different than Americans
• Chen’s adamant attitude
• Chen’s has been able to show performance through his customizations
